Dental Hygienist Training Options

Hollister California dental hygienist cleaning teeth of woman patientAs a result of the additional responsibility in contrast to an assistant, dental hygienists working in Hollister CA dental offices are often required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can require anywhere from two to as long as three years to complete and must be accredited by the CDA in virtually every state. They are offered in community colleges as well as trade and technical schools.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ical component to the training as well. Many programs also sponsor internships with local dental practices or dentists.

Online Dental Hygienist Schools

Enrolling in an online dental hygienist college might be a good option for obtaining your education. Just keep in mind that the program will not be completely online, since there will be a clinical portion to your training. But the rest of your classes will be accessible by means of your personal computer in the convenience of your Hollister CA home or anywhere else on your laptop or tablet. For those working while going to college, online dental programs make education far more obtainable. Many may even have lower tuition costs than their on-campus counterparts. And added expenses for items like books, school supplies and commuting may be lessened as well. The practical training can often be completed at an area dental practice or in an on-campus lab. With both the clinical and online training, everything required to obtain the appropriate education is provided. If you have the dedication for this method of education, you might find that enrolling in an dental hygienist online program is the best option for you.

Is the Dental School Accredited? There are several valid reasons why you should only choose an accredited dental hygienist school. If you are planning to become certified or licensed, then accreditation is a condition in virtually all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ination, your dental program must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ps guarantee that the training you receive is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Hollister CA employers often desire or require that new hires are graduates of accredited schools. And last, if you are requesting financial aid or a student loan, usually they are not offered for non-accredited schools.

Is Adequate Practical Training Included? Clinical or practical training is a necessary portion of every dental training program. This holds true for the online college options as well. A number of dental hygienist programs have relationships with local dental practices and clinics that provide clinical training for their students. It's not only essential that the college you enroll in provides s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the kind of practice that you ultimately want to work in. For example, if you are interested in a career in pediatric dentistry, check that the school you select offers clinical rotation in a local Hollister CA dental practice that specializes in dental services for children.

Is There an Internship Program? Ask if the dental colleges you are looking at have internship programs. Internships are probably the ideal method to get hands-on, practical experience in a professional dental practice. They make it easier for students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students develop working relationships in the professional dental community. And they are attractive on resumes too.

Is Job Placement Assistance Provided? Many students that have graduated from dental hygienist schools require help getting their first job. Check if the programs you are considering have job assistance programs, and what their job placement rates are. Colleges with higher job placement rates probably have excellent reputations within the Hollister CA dental community in addition to broad networks of contacts where they can refer their students for employment or internships.

Are Classes Small? Find out from the colleges you are interested in how large on average their classes are. The smaller classes tend to provide a more intimate atmosphere for learning where students have greater access to the instructors. Conversely, bigger classes often are impersonal and provide little individualized instruction. If practical, find out if you can monitor a couple of classes at the Hollister CA dental hygienist school that you are leaning toward so that you can experience first hand the amount of interaction between teachers and students before enrolling.

 What is the Total Expense of the Program? Dental hygiene training can differ in cost depending on the duration of the program and the volume of clinical training provided. Other factors, for example the reputations of the schools and if they are private or public also have an impact. But along with the tuition there are other significant expenses which can add up. They can include expenses for such things as textbooks and commuting as well as school materials, equipment and supplies. So when comparing the cost of colleges, remember to add all of the costs related to your education. The majority of colleges have financial assistance departments, so be sure to find out what is available as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Hollister CA area.

Are the Classes Accessible? Before enrolling in a dental hygienist school, you must verify that the assistant or hygienist program provides classes that fit your schedule. This is especially true if you will be working while receiving your education and have to go to classes near Hollister CA at nights or on weekends. And even if you enroll in an online school, you will still have to schedule your clinical training classes. Also, while addressing your concerns, ask what the make-up protocol is if you should have to miss any classes because of illness, work or family issues.
